Transaction 6421fee3f11dd4f58efa2d225694c4244d1bfe035acd0fd82bf061da49ef776c

1 Input
2 Outputs
  • 6421fee3f11dd4f58efa2d225694c4244d1bfe035acd0fd82bf061da49ef776c:0
  • value  15000000
    address  13ZMhBQjwBAjcTsSuWwgt6rWDJoNpTJdch
  • 6421fee3f11dd4f58efa2d225694c4244d1bfe035acd0fd82bf061da49ef776c:1
  • value  17109701
    address  1Kpz6R7Ctq9PC6h8ZepviTqrdHwDsGzErb